In November 1951, the Board of Regents of New York proposed that public schools start the day with a non-denominational prayer. School boards were authorized, but not required, to adopt the recommendation. It became known as The Regents' Prayer because it was written by the New York State Board of Regents. The prayer was twenty-two words that went as follows:
“Almighty God, we acknowledge our dependence upon Thee, and we beg Thy blessings upon us, our parents, our teachers and our country. Amen.”
Each day would begin with this prayer by the students. Students could opt out with a written note form their parents.
In 1962, Steven Engel and a host of other parents from New Hyde Park, NY sued the school board president William J. Vitale Jr., challenging that the prayer was unconstitutional. 
Two of the plaintiffs were Jewish, one was an atheist, one was a Unitarian church member, and one was a member of the New York Society for Ethical Culture. Steven I. Engel, a Jewish man, became the lead plaintiff in the case of Engel v. Vitale. 
In 1963, Madalyn Murray O’haire, an American atheist, challenged the policy of mandatory prayers and Bible reading in Baltimore public schools, which was heard by the United States Supreme Court, and later ruled that officially sanctioned mandatory Bible-reading in American public schools was unconstitutional. After she founded the American Atheists and won Murray v. Curlett, she achieved attention to the extent that in 1964, Life magazine referred to her as "the most hated woman in America.
In 1963, soon after moving in a new Baltimore neighborhood, Madalyn accompanied William, her oldest son to their local school, Woodbourne Junior High School, to re-enroll William for freshman classes. 
She was unhappy to see students, after they recited the Pledge of Allegiance, engage in prayer. She instructed William to keep a log of all religious exercises and references to religion for the next two weeks, saying, "Well, if they'll keep us from going to Russia where there is some freedom, we'll just have to change America."
